What you need is called a codec. A codec basicly tells your computer how to decode and view a file.

Have you ever installed a codec or a codec pack such as divx? Please uninstall any of those. Then go to www.freecodecs.com and get the k-lite codec pack. The small version is the one you want. Install that.

This codec pack has a program called "Gspot" as krell mentioned before. Gspot will look at a movie, and tell you what specific codecs you need, and if you have the correct ones to play it. You can go to http://www.headbands.com/gspot/ and just install it, then search google for the correct codec for that specific movie, but I think the codec pack is the easiest way to find what you need.
